You want an awesome species tank that will fit the bill, then Demasoni might be the ticket. They are dwarf Mbuna so they only reach about 3 inches. 1 male to about 5 females and the beauty is they will breed and there are always LFS looking for good quality Demasoni. Acei tend to be larger, reaching 5-7" and Saulosi are more middle of the road sizewise. Either way, a single species 90-110 would look stunning IMOI really like that deep blue color some of the species have.
